We report here the synthesis of deuterated and tritiated gossypol by exchange with labelleled water using trifluoroacetic acid as the catalyst. In the case of D 2 O in tetrahydrofuran, the exchange is complete in 45 minutes at 75°C as determined by a 1 H‐NMR spectrum.
